The Busan Metropolitan City (Mayor Park Heong-joon) has announced the first wave of 20 performers for the “2025 Busan International Rock Festival,” which will take place from September 26 to 28 at Samnak Ecological Park.

○ First launched in 2000, the Busan International Rock Festival is Korea’s longest-running international rock music festival, celebrating its 26th anniversary this year.


The initial lineup includes top-tier artists such as:
▲ The Smashing Pumpkins, leading American alternative rock band
▲ Babymetal, performing in Korea for the first time officially
▲ Porter Robinson, known for his dynamic performances
▲ Korea’s own unique rock band, Guckkasten


○ Debuting in 1990, The Smashing Pumpkins—icons of 1990s American rock—will finally perform in Busan. Babymetal, who opened for Metallica in 2017, will make their first-ever Korean festival appearance.


○ Other notable acts include:

  • Porter Robinson (USA), who blends band elements with energetic, trendsetting sound

  • Slot Machine (Thailand), one of Thailand’s most popular bands

  • Tokyo Ska Paradise Orchestra (Japan), who performed at the Tokyo Olympics closing ceremony

  • Thornapple (Korea), known for their explosive energy and emotional sound


The “Road to BU-ROCK” pre-concert series, which tours across the country to build excitement for the main event, is in full swing.

○ This year, the tour expanded internationally and gained global attention.

○ Starting in Seoul in March and continuing in Busan in April, it was also successfully held in Taipei, Taiwan on May and 2, further boosting anticipation for the festival.

○ On June 21–22, the Japanese band SPYAIR, which lit up the 2023 and 2024 Busan International Rock Festival, will return to Korea for “Road to BU-ROCK – Seoul.”


In addition, the annual “Rookies on the BU-ROCK” competition, which discovers and supports talented emerging artists, will open applications in May.


Early bird tickets for the festival, which offer discounted access, went on sale yesterday (May 13) on Yes24 Ticket (ticket.yes24.comand sold out within one minute—proving the festival's immense popularity.

○ The limited 3-day pass was offered at 20% discount from the regular price, priced at KRW 193,600.

Director Kim Hyun-jae of the Busan Tourism MICE Bureau stated, “After being selected as Korea’s top cultural tourism festival in 2024 and receiving the Minister of Culture, Sports and Tourism Award, the Busan International Rock Festival is on track to grow into world-renowned event. We will do our utmost to make that happen.”
